游戏开发中的跨平台解决方案介绍
在当今的数字时代,游戏产业正以前所未有的速度发展。随着移动设备的普及,越来越多的游戏开发者开始关注跨平台解决方案。本文将深入探讨游戏开发中的跨平台解决方案,帮助开发者更好地实现游戏的多元化推广。
跨平台解决方案概述
跨平台解决方案指的是将游戏开发过程中的技术、工具和资源进行整合,使得游戏可以在不同的操作系统、硬件和设备上运行。这种解决方案的核心优势在于降低开发成本、缩短开发周期,同时提高游戏的市场竞争力。
主流跨平台解决方案
Unity Unity 是一款广泛应用于游戏开发的跨平台引擎,支持2D和3D游戏开发。它拥有丰富的API和插件,可以轻松实现跨平台功能。Unity 还提供了强大的编辑器,使得开发者可以直观地完成游戏开发。
Unreal Engine Unreal Engine 是一款由Epic Games开发的跨平台游戏引擎,以其出色的图形效果和性能而闻名。它支持Windows、Mac、iOS、Android等多个平台,并且拥有庞大的开发者社区。
Cocos2d-x Cocos2d-x 是一款开源的2D游戏引擎,支持Windows、Mac、iOS、Android等多个平台。它具有轻量级、高性能的特点,非常适合开发手机游戏。
案例分析
以下是一些使用跨平台解决方案成功开发的游戏案例:
《阴阳师》 《阴阳师》是由网易游戏开发的一款基于Cocos2d-x引擎的卡牌游戏。该游戏在iOS、Android等多个平台上取得了良好的成绩,证明了跨平台解决方案在游戏开发中的实用性。
《绝地求生》 《绝地求生》是由蓝洞开发的一款热门射击游戏。该游戏使用Unity引擎进行开发,支持Windows、Mac、iOS、Android等多个平台,吸引了大量玩家。
总结
跨平台解决方案在游戏开发中具有重要作用,可以帮助开发者降低成本、缩短开发周期,并提高游戏的市场竞争力。Unity、Unreal Engine和Cocos2d-x等主流跨平台引擎为开发者提供了丰富的工具和资源,助力游戏产业蓬勃发展。
猜你喜欢:游戏开黑交友